## Tuning

Lintquill's defaults suit mid-size doc trees. For monorepos, raise the file budget and loosen the heading-depth check before touching anything else. Rule timeouts are per-file; the parser cache is global. Don't lower concurrency below two or watch mode stalls. Current shipped constants are listed below.

constants for yaduf-fahag:
BUDGETS = {
    "kelix": 528,
    "briwyn": 734,
}

**Ticket: Health-check drift behind the Pellwick LB**

Quick one for review: the canary boxes behind the Pellwick load balancer are using a 5s health-check interval while the rest of the fleet moved to 10s with tighter failure thresholds back in March. Result: canaries flap out of rotation during GC pauses and we get noisy pages. Patch pins every target group to the agreed values. For the record, here's what we're standardizing on.

config for hawip-bahop:
[fendor]
host = fendor.paliqworks.corp
user = fendor_svc
database = fendor_prod

## Changed defaults

Heads up: the Ledgerline tax-rate lookup cache now defaults to a 15-minute TTL instead of 24 hours. Turns out rates in the Veldt County sandbox were going stale mid-demo, which was embarrassing. Eviction is now LRU rather than FIFO, and the cache warms on boot. If you're reviewing, check that nothing hardcodes the old TTL. The new defaults land as follows.

deployment values, bajop-taweg:
holwyn:
  log_level: debug
  metrics_host: metrics.holwyn.zemvarsys.internal
  pool_size: 32

Welcome to the Lumenkart localization team. All date rendering must go through the FormatBridge layer, never raw locale calls; this ensures week-start rules and era formats stay consistent across regions. Before you can edit locale bundles, you will need to unlock the translation vault. Use the recovery passphrase below to open it on first login.

vault phrase of tagag-yadup = ralys-caseth-novys-istael